jbd2: bound shrinker scans by examined checkpoint buffers
The jbd2 shrinker currently accounts only checkpoint buffers that it
successfully releases against nr_to_scan. Busy buffers therefore do not
consume the scan budget.
If a checkpoint transaction contains mostly busy buffers, the shrinker
can scan its entire checkpoint list while holding journal->j_list_lock.
Large checkpoint lists can result in excessive lock hold times and leave
other CPUs spinning on j_list_lock, causing soft lockups or RCU stalls.
Pass nr_to_scan into journal_shrink_one_cp_list() and decrement it for
every buffer examined, including busy buffers. Pass NULL from checkpoint
cleanup paths so their existing full-list behavior is preserved.
This restores the scan-budget semantics that existed before
journal_shrink_one_cp_list() was changed to always scan a complete
checkpoint list.
